    Who called plays for the Jacksonville Jaguars vs. Miami Dolphins?

    MIAMI GARDENS — Has the Jaguars play-calling question finally been answered? Maybe.

    The Jacksonville Jaguars jumped out to an early 14-0 lead against the Dolphins thanks to a back of the end zone touchdown catch form Brian Thomas Jr., marking the first touchdown of the rookies career.

    Thomas also drew a pass interference call on former Jaguars defensive back Jalen Ramsey earlier in the game that led to a short Travis Etienne touchdown.

    But who was calling plays for the team?

    It appeared that Press Taylor, who made the move to be on the field instead of the box this season, was calling plays for Jacksonville’s offense in the first quarter.

    Taylor seemed to be the person communicating plays to quarterback Trevor Lawrence as the Jaguars ran their offense.

    Doug Pederson has kicked the idea around of potentially taking back over play calling after the team’s struggles last season. Even as recently as Wednesday , Pederson still did not have an answer to whether he’d resume those duties.

    The reality is, without being on the coaches’ headset, there’s no real way to know the answer.

    Unless, of course, Pederson or Taylor answers the question the next time it’s asked.
